The last race of the Nascar Cup, at the Daytona International Speedway, was marked by a shocking accident by the American Ryan Preece, who was the victim of a collision with his compatriot Erik Jones, at the end of the day.

The video of the accident, which sowed panic at the start, has sparked reactions on social networks.

Shocking accident spreads panic in Nascar

Ryan Preece, in a Nascar accident.

While traveling down the homestretch on lap 156, Preece’s No. 41 Stewart-Haas Racing Ford was contacted on the rear bumper by Erik Jones.

Preece’s car made a left turn in front of the car of team man Chase Briscoe.

The right side of his vehicle lifted off the ground, causing a series of five falls onto the grass.

After doing at least 10 spins, Preece got out of his car under his own power and with the help of AMR’s security team. The pilot was removed on a stretcher.

Preece was later transported to a local medical center for further evaluation.

This is the pilot after the accident

In the last few hours, Stewart-Haas Racing announced that Preece had been cleared and was traveling to North Carolina.

Preece posted on social media on Saturday night, noting: “If you want to be a race car driver, you better be tough.”
